Higress gateways running the ai-token-ratelimit WASM plugin before version 2.2.4 allow unauthenticated remote clients to bypass AI token rate limiting by sending a Cookie header containing a segment without an equals sign; the resulting Go panic is recovered by the plugin wrapper, which then fails open and returns a continue action instead of blocking the request. The flaw is a fail-open control bypass rather than a confidentiality or code-execution issue: CVSS 4.0 scores it 6.9 (and the independent 3.1 assessment scores A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:L/A:L), because the only impact is that costly model backend calls can exceed configured thresholds, enabling cost and resource abuse, with no C or S impact. Exposure requires the ai-token-ratelimit plugin to be enabled on a network-reachable route - gateways without that plugin configured are not affected - and no public exploit code was identified at time of analysis.

Unbounded memory growth in the AG-UI Rust client's SSE frame parser (crates/ag-ui-client/src/sse.rs, shipped in the ag-ui 1.0 community SDK) lets a malicious, compromised, or machine-in-the-middle SSE server exhaust the memory of the consuming client process by streaming a frame it never terminates with a blank-line delimiter. No public exploit code has been identified at time of analysis and the issue is not confirmed as actively exploited (CISA KEV), but the outcome is a denial of service confined to the client process, matching the independently assessed C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:L rather than the higher CVSS 4.0 score of 6.9. Exploitation requires the Rust client to open an SSE connection to an endpoint that the attacker controls, has compromised, or can intercept; a correctly behaving server never triggers the flaw, so this is a client-side parsing weakness rather than a remotely reachable listening service.

Credential leakage in the rmcp Rust SDK (the official Rust SDK for the Model Context Protocol) prior to 2.1.0 allows an attacker who controls or compromises an MCP endpoint to harvest API keys and tokens from victim clients. StreamableHttpClientTransport builds its default reqwest HTTP client with automatic redirect following and replays caller-supplied StreamableHttpClientTransportConfig.custom_headers on cross-origin 307/308 redirects without marking them sensitive, so secrets such as x-api-key headers are forwarded to the redirect target where the attacker can capture and reuse them. The issue is not actively exploited per available intelligence, no public exploit code was identified at time of analysis, and exploitation is condition-gated: it requires a client that (a) runs a pre-2.1.0 version, (b) places secrets in custom_headers rather than the standard Authorization path, and (c) talks to a malicious or compromised MCP server, which is why the assessed vector carries high attack complexity and limits impact to confidentiality (CVSS 6.8, AV:N/AC:H/PR:N/UI:N/S:C/C:H/I:N/A:N, CWE-200). A vendor patch is available in rmcp 2.1.0.

Information disclosure in Zope AccessControl (zopefoundation AccessControl) versions prior to 7.4 allows authenticated users who already hold through-the-web Python code-authoring privileges to break out of the restricted-execution sandbox and read objects that the security policy is supposed to hide. Reaching str.format or str.format_map through a str subclass bypasses AccessControl's policy-restricted getattr and getitem guards, so a crafted format string can recursively walk attributes and subscriptions to disclose objects reachable from the values available to the formatting call. The impact is confined to confidentiality (CVSS 6.8, C:H with no integrity or availability impact); Vendor-released patch: 7.4, and no public exploit identified at time of analysis.

Cross-tenant TLS configuration leakage in flightctl (shipped as Red Hat Edge Manager 1 and embedded in Red Hat Advanced Cluster Management for Kubernetes 2) lets an authenticated organization user have their HTTPS git repository's TLS settings - potentially InsecureSkipVerify, a custom CA bundle, or their own mTLS client certificate - applied to another organization's concurrent git.Clone operations, because the device-render worker installs each per-repository tls.Config into go-git's process-global Protocols map. Exploitation requires a multi-tenant deployment that renders devices for several organizations concurrently from a shared goroutine pool and is inherently non-deterministic (AC:H) since the attacker cannot control which tenant's configuration wins; single-tenant or serialized-rendering deployments are not exposed. The vendor scores this 6.6 (CVSS:3.1/AV:N/AC:H/PR:H/UI:N/S:C/C:H/I:L/A:N) while our independent assessment rates privileges as PR:L because defining an HTTPS git repository only needs a normal authenticated tenant/organization account; no public exploit code was identified at time of analysis, there is no CISA KEV listing, and no EPSS score was provided.

Unbound versions 1.22.0 through 1.26.1 built with DNS-over-QUIC support (--with-libngtcp2) can be driven to an abnormal exit by an unauthenticated remote attacker who manipulates QUIC stream state. The attacker sends a DoQ query, withholds ACKs, issues RESET_STREAM to free the per-stream output buffer, then waits for a PTO timeout so ngtcp2 re-encodes a STREAM frame from the freed memory; a spray of roughly 20 such queries forces the daemon down. Default builds compiled without QUIC support are not affected, and exploitation also requires precise timing against the QUIC state machine, making this a moderate, configuration-gated availability threat rather than a top-tier priority. No public exploit code and no confirmed active exploitation were identified at time of analysis, and the authoritative assessment rates it AV:N/AC:H/PR:N/UI:N/S:U with low confidentiality and high availability impact, so the practical outcome is denial of service against the resolver rather than broad data compromise.

A peer-supplied maximum packet size of zero is accepted during SSH channel-open negotiation in AsyncSSH versions prior to 2.24.0, and the resulting zero-byte send-window processing drives SSHChannel._flush_send_buf into a synchronous infinite loop with no await point, permanently freezing the asyncio event loop. Because the loop is synchronous, a single trigger halts every current and future connection handled by that process, producing a complete denial of service rather than a per-connection failure. The server path is reachable by an authenticated client sending SSH_MSG_CHANNEL_OPEN with send_pktsize=0, while the client path is reachable by a malicious or compromised SSH server sending SSH_MSG_CHANNEL_OPEN_CONFIRMATION with send_pktsize=0 before the first channel write, so exploitation requires the AsyncSSH client to initiate a connection to that server. No public exploit identified at time of analysis, the issue is availability-only (no confidentiality or integrity impact), and vendor-released patch version 2.24.0 addresses it.

GPU memory exhaustion in vLLM versions prior to 0.28.0 lets an attacker with low-privileged API access (PR:L in the CVSS vector) force the server to load the PyNvVideoCodec hardware video decoder on demand by setting media_io_kwargs.video.video_backend to 'pynvvideocodec' in a Chat Completions or Responses request, even when the operator configured a software decoder at startup. Because the engine budgets decoder VRAM only from static configuration, the request-selected backend allocates a CUDA context, decoder surfaces, and decoded-frame buffers that were never deducted from the KV-cache budget, so repeated video requests can exhaust shared GPU memory and cause request failures, worker crashes, and denial of service. The issue is availability-only (C:N/I:N/A:H) and exploitable only on video-capable GPU deployments running a video-accepting model with PyNvVideoCodec actually installed; vLLM 0.28.0 and later are not affected. No public exploit code was identified at time of analysis and the flaw is not confirmed actively exploited (CISA KEV), though the upstream fix commits and PR are publicly visible.

Out-of-memory worker crashes in vLLM can be induced by a single small compressed audio payload submitted to the /v1/chat/completions input_audio path, because that code path decodes audio without the VLLM_MAX_AUDIO_DECODE_DURATION_S guard already enforced on /v1/audio/transcriptions - an unbounded resource allocation flaw (CWE-770) that expands a tiny compressed file into a very large float32 PCM buffer. The issue affects every vLLM release prior to 0.24.0 that serves an audio-capable model and exposes the chat completions endpoint, with inline data URLs additionally escaping VLLM_AUDIO_FETCH_TIMEOUT; impact is availability-only (no confidentiality or integrity loss). Per the assessed vector the attack is remote and unauthenticated (PR:N, UI:N), while the vendor-published vector scores it PR:L, so whether any front-of-service authentication gate exists is deployment-specific; at time of analysis no public exploit code and no confirmed active exploitation were identified, and a vendor patch exists in 0.24.0.

SQL injection in the ORDER BY direction handling of MikroORM (a TypeScript ORM for Node.js) lets authenticated remote attackers append arbitrary SQL fragments to generated queries, enabling blind or boolean-based extraction of data readable by the configured database account. Affected are SQL drivers in versions prior to 6.6.16 and 7.0.0 through 7.1.6 (SQLite, PostgreSQL, MySQL, MariaDB, MSSQL, libSQL, Oracle); MongoDB is not affected. Exploitation is conditional - the application must bind attacker-controlled request data directly to the orderBy direction in em.find(), em.findOne(), em.findAndCount(), QueryBuilder.orderBy(), or QueryBuilderHelper.getQueryOrderFromObject(); the field key is already validated against entity metadata, and there is no public exploit identified at time of analysis. Vendor-released fixes exist in 6.6.16 and 7.1.7.

BIND 9 secondary (slave) servers that restrict zone transfers with TSIG can be tricked into serving attacker-supplied zone contents: an attacker able to occupy or spoof the position of the configured primary can deliver a multi-message TCP IXFR whose final TSIG-signed message never arrives, and named commits and serves the records already received without rolling back to the pre-transfer state. Affected releases are BIND 9 9.11.0 through 9.18.50, 9.20.0 through 9.20.27, and 9.21.0 through 9.21.25, along with the -S1 builds 9.11.3-S1 through 9.18.50-S1 and 9.20.9-S1 through 9.20.27-S1; no valid TSIG key is required (CVSS 3.1: AV:N/AC:H/PR:N/UI:N/S:U/C:N/I:H/A:L, 6.5), but exploitation is conditional on the attacker's network position and the multi-message IXFR condition, so this is an integrity-only, high-complexity issue rather than a broadly reachable critical flaw. No public exploit identified at time of analysis and no CISA KEV listing; vendor patches are downloadable for the 9.20 and 9.21 branches.

Duplicate-submission gate bypass in the Tempo payment method of ZenHive mpp (versions 0.2.0 through 0.16.1) lets an unauthenticated remote client pass the pre-broadcast dedup reservation twice using a single signed transaction - once with recovery id v=27 and once with v=0 - because the reserve key is derived from the caller-supplied raw transaction hex rather than a canonical form of the transaction. The post-broadcast mark then writes the canonical hash key that the raw-keyed reserve never reads, so the two encodings never collide. Impact is real but bounded and conditional: a node that rejects nonce reuse fails closed and produces no harm, while a node that returns the canonical hash for an already-known transaction can issue a second valid Payment-Receipt for a single on-chain payment; confidentiality and availability are unaffected, and no public exploit code has been identified at time of analysis.

ZenHive mpp (MPP.Plug payment middleware for Elixir/Phoenix) versions 0.1.0 through 0.16.1 can allow a shared HTTP cache - a CDN or reverse proxy - to store a paid 200 response together with its Payment-Receipt header and replay both to clients that never paid, because the library's own Cache-Control: private is silently replaced when the mounting application sets its own cache directive on the same connection. An unauthenticated remote client that reaches such a cache can therefore obtain paid content and a valid receipt for free, and a related weaker case has a downstream non-2xx response still carrying a Payment-Receipt for a resource that was never delivered (CWE-524). The real-world risk is tightly bounded: the library's default behavior (private on success, no-store on 402) is safe, so the leak requires an application-level caching misconfiguration plus a shared cache in the response path, and no public exploit code was identified at time of analysis.

Cross-tenant data exposure on the djust live WebSocket path affects installations before 1.0.7 that use host-, subdomain-, or domain-based TenantResolvers for multi-tenancy. Because the request rebuilt by handle_mount and ViewRuntime._build_request carries no client Host, get_host() falls back to "testserver", so the tenant resolves to None on the live path even though the ordinary HTTP path resolves it correctly; with STRICT_MODE=False the tenant-scoped managers then return unscoped rows and an authenticated user can read other tenants' data. With the default STRICT_MODE the identical flaw only yields empty querysets (broken tenancy, no disclosure). No public exploit code exists and there is no confirmed active exploitation; EPSS/KEV data were not provided, and the CVSS vector (AV:N/AC:H/PR:L/UI:N/S:C/C:H/I:N/A:N, 6.3) reflects the high attack complexity and the dependency on an explicit STRICT_MODE=False configuration.

Log telemetry exported over gRPC by OpenTelemetry-Go versions prior to 0.21.0 can be silently intercepted or modified because the otlploggrpc exporter reads TLS certificate settings from environment variables into its config but never applies them to the gRPC transport credentials. When TLS is configured only through OTEL_EXPORTER_OTLP_LOGS_CERTIFICATE, OTEL_EXPORTER_OTLP_CERTIFICATE, and the related client-certificate/key variables - and the application does not additionally call WithTLSCredentials in code - the client falls back to credentials.NewTLS with system roots and no client certificate, so the intended private-CA pinning and mutual TLS are bypassed. A network attacker in a man-in-the-middle position who can present a certificate chaining to the victim host's system trust store can read or alter exported log data; misconfigured code paths that do pass WithTLSCredentials are unaffected, the system-trusted-certificate prerequisite is a significant limiting factor, and no public exploit was identified at time of analysis. The issue is fixed in otlploggrpc v0.21.0.

CPU exhaustion in the OpenTelemetry-Go sdk/log BatchProcessor (BatchingProcessor built via NewBatchingProcessor) before version 0.21.0 lets attacker-driven, high-volume log emission pin a process's CPU when the wrapped log exporter is simultaneously slow or backpressured. The poll loop repeatedly retries a non-blocking queue dequeue and a failed non-blocking EnqueueExport without waiting on its ticker, because the failed enqueue leaves the queue length unchanged at or above batchSize, producing a tight busy-spin that degrades or denies service in the embedding application. This is an availability-only flaw (CWE-400) with no confidentiality or integrity impact, no public exploit code identified at time of analysis, and no confirmed active exploitation (not in CISA KEV); the assessed vector (CVSS:3.1/AV:N/AC:H/PR:N/UI:N/S:U/C:N/I:N/A:L) is unauthenticated but requires the attacker to sustain log volume while the exporter is backpressured, which significantly narrows real-world exploitability.
